Description

The Construction Manager in this role will lead the construction execution of large, complex projects, with a specific and primary focus on significant demolition and equipment removal work. The successful candidate will be responsible for ensuring that all project activities are completed safely, with high quality, within budget, and on schedule. This position is based in the Lower Mainland region.

Responsibilities            

  • Resource and Financial Management: Manage the allocation of materials, financial, and human resources using excellent technical skills in construction methodologies, estimating, and contract management.
  • Safety Excellence: Prioritize and enforce work site safety by performing and giving feedback on Safe Work Observations, leveraging excellent working knowledge of safety standards and regulations such as Occupational Safety and Health (OSH) Standards and WorkSafe Regulations to continuously improve safety performance.
  • Risk Management: Develop comprehensive mitigation plans by identifying, analyzing, and monitoring risks (including reputational, environmental, safety, and indigenous relations) for effective risk management thro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Stakeholder & First Nations Engagement: Lead the public consultation process on construction activities, using expert skills in communication, principled negotiation, and persuasive influencing to ensure successful project planning and implementation.
  • Issue Resolution: Respond appropriately to internal and third-party construction inquiries and escalated issues using a good working knowledge of project management and  policies and procedures to maintain positive, collaborative relationships.
  • Technical Subject Matter Expertise: Act as a subject matter expert on committees and project teams, advising on complex technical issues to contribute to the development of future organizational capability.
  • Project Support: Assist the project team by performing various construction support activities, such as supporting the management of claims and facilitating cross-functional team collaboration to successfully complete projects.
